For the winter, Les Contamines' main ski lifts are only 800m away, and if you don't feel like walking to the lifts, the free shuttle bus stops 100m away. You can also drive as there are large car parks at the ski lifts.
Les Contamines-Montjoie is a charming unspoiled Haute Savoie village and a fantastic place for skiing and boarding. There's 120km of pistes catering for all abilities, and lots of accessible and fun off-piste between the pistes. Its snow record is the best in the Chamonix valley and the ski domain has stunning views of the Mont Blanc massive including of the summit of Mont Blanc itself. Yet compared to better known ski resorts, is it never crowded.
